I was pretty happy with Zen until updates started to bring in some bugs and lag. It takes up the most resources to start and the URL bar peeks out a majority of the time in compact mode. If you prefer new tabs and are in compact mode the side tabs don't hide and cover a large part of your bookmarks bar while on a new tab page and it feels messy.

I went back to Floorp for a bit, but inevitably ended up back on Qutebrowser. The only downside to Qute is half the greasemonkey scripts to bypass YouTube ads don't work and the python-adblock plus Brave adblock don't block first party ads.

You can get around the first problem by adding a shortcut to bring up weblinks that open in MPV, but I haven't found a solution to the second problem yet.
